The Problem
Years of DIY had left Russ with a website that reflected how the business was built, in fragments. The design was inconsistent, the user journey was muddled, and visitors had no clear path to figure out what they needed or where to go. Making it harder, Russ has multiple offers serving people at very different stages, but the site treated everyone the same. His unique differentiators were buried, his course sales pages were non-existent, and his endless resources and content made navigating his business confusing for the user.
The Surefire Strategy:
Before anything was designed, we audited everything Russ had already built: his website, blog, newsletter, YouTube channel, and communities. The goal was to distill what was actually serving his audience and organize it in a way that made sense.
The biggest structural challenge was that his audience arrives at very different stages. Some are browsing, some are gathering information, others are ready to invest. We solved this with a clear self-selection moment on the homepage and offer pages written so visitors could immediately identify whether a course was right for them. A mega menu organized into three categories (Courses, Resources, and Communities) kept a large site navigable without feeling chaotic. His existing YouTube content was pulled into the Resource Library to build trust and authority without adding extra work on his end.
The brand needed to reflect Russ: his story, his background, his personality, without skewing too corporate or too military. Bold, approachable, and specific to him.
